The CNC milling machine controller receives its control instructions either manually from the machine operator (Manual Control) or from a program (GCode) written specifically for each cutting job or task. This GCode program typically is written using an offline Computer Aided Manufacturing (CAM) software system. Where is CNC Milling Used?

The use of a mill or similar downhole tool to cut and remove material from equipment or tools located in the wellbore. Successful milling operations require appropriate selection of milling tools, fluids and techniques. The mills, or similar cutting tools, must be compatible with the fish materials and wellbore conditions. The circulated fluids should be capable of removing the milled material ...

3. Milling • Milling – A machine operation in which a work part is fed past a rotating cylindrical tool with multiple edges. (milling machine) • Types – Peripheral milling • Slab, slotting, side and straddle milling • Up Milling (Conventional) down milling (Climb) – Facing milling • .

CNC can be used with nearly any traditional machine. The most common CNC machines found in the machine shop include machining centers (mills) and turning centers (lathes). The vertical milling machine is one of the most versatile tools in machining operations. The type of milling machine normally found in machine shops is a vertical spindle machine with a swiveling head.

Milling operations is a process of producing flat and complex shapes with the used of multi tooth cutting tool. Axis rotation of the cutting tool is perpendicular to the direction of feed either parallel to perpendicular to the machined surface.
